(CAPE MAY, NJ) -- East Lynne Theater Company is proud to announce a special initiative in support of our nation's heroes with its "Sponsor a Vet" program. For just $25, anyone can sponsor a U.S. military veteran to attend the Thursday, August 7, 2025, performance of "Every Brilliant Thing," a humorous and powerful play that sheds light on resilience, mental health and the extreme value of finding joy in life's small moments.
Written by Duncan Macmillan and starring world-renowned actor Rohan Tickell, “Every Brilliant Thing” is an immersive theatrical experience that balances humor while exploring depression through the eyes of a child growing into adulthood. The show runs through August 30.
Directed in-the-round, this is the first full production to take place in East Lynne’s new home, the stunning Clemans Theater for the Arts.

This special evening includes a free Talkback Thursday panel following the performance, hosted in partnership with the South Jersey Veterans Suicide Prevention Coalition. The post-show discussion will offer audiences — both veterans and civilians — a meaningful opportunity to engage in dialogue on “Breaking the Silence: Men’s Mental Health & Vulnerability.”
"We believe in the healing power of theater," said East Lynne’s Executive Director Mark David Boberick. "By sponsoring a veteran to see this performance, we are honoring those who have served by making a difference — one brilliant moment at a time – and our audience members are helping us create a space for connection, understanding and healing."
A total of four Talkback Thursday panels will take place during the show’s run. Subsequent Talkback Thursdays will take place with the following organizations and topics:
* August 14: “Brilliant Things: Practicing Everyday Joy and Resilience” with Cooper University Hospital Cape Regional
* August 21: “Mental Health in the Family: Listening, Loving, Supporting” with National Alliance on Mental Illness (NAMI)
* August 28: “Creative Coping: The Arts and Mental Health” with Tara O'Keefe, MA, LCADC, RDT, CTP, Addictions Counselor Supervisor at Stockton University.

Founded in 1980, East Lynne Theater Company has been named by The New York Times as one of the Top 75 summer theaters in North America and recognized by the New Jersey Senate and General Assembly as “one of the state’s most important cultural treasures.” In 2023, understanding that the American Theater is itself a growing work of art, East Lynne expanded its mission to “present and preserve America’s theatrical heritage” by including plays about America today.
As of 2025, East Lynne, which is currently housed in Cape May Presbyterian Church, continues to raise funds for its Capital Campaign to renovate its new home, the Clemans Theater for the Arts at Allen AME Church. As the company expands into the Clemans Theater, so does its calendar, which will offer year-round entertainment that includes plays and performances from worldwide writers, actors, musicians, and more.
